Wind energy can be utilized in wind power plants. Wind power generation is a method for generating electrical energy by rotating a wind turbine which is connected to a generator as an electricity generator, then the electrical energy produced by the generator is stored in an electrical energy storage element (battery). The most important part of a Wind Power Plant is in Wind Turbines or commonly called Propellers. The design and manufacture of this propeller uses dried palm oil fiber as a substitute for glass fiber to reduce environmental pollution and utilize waste from palm oil processing. The propellers in this wind power plant (PLTB) are designed in this thesis with the aim of capturing wind which will be converted into electricity. The design of these propellers is taken into account in various aspects, especially in the aspect of the cross-sectional area which has a width of 25 cm and a height of 25 cm. 50 cm. This size produces 68.0945 watts of power at a wind speed of 6.1 m/s.
